Frequently Asked Questions

  • EFG Hermes Asset Management is the fund manager for Credit Agricole I, Credit Agricole II equity funds and Credit Agricole III money market fund. With over 25 years of experience in the Egyptian market, the fund manager makes investment decisions on behalf of the investors based on through research and close monitoring of market conditions. EFG Hermes Asset Management is responsible for the performance of the funds under its management, as they handle the investment part of the fund.

  • All mutual funds announce the Investment Certificate price on a weekly basis, allowing investors to track their performance. Additionally, the fund manager publishes quarterly fact sheets that provide insights into the fund’s performance.

  • You can subscribe by signing a subscription form at any of the bank’s branches across Egypt. Subscription frequency varies depending on the fund type. Some funds offer daily subscriptions, while others provide weekly subscriptions. However, in all cases orders must be submitted before 12:00 pm on any applicable day.

  • Returns represent the total net profits or losses (in some types of mutual funds) achieved against the invested amount during a specific period. To view the returns for the mutual funds offered by the bank Click Here

    • Redemption orders can be signed at any of the bank’s branches across Egypt. Redemption frequency varies depending on the fund. Some funds offer daily redemption, while others provide weekly redemption. However, in all cases, orders must be submitted before 12:00 pm on any applicable day

Imbaba El Matar project

Unfortunately Egypt has a lot of neglected and abandoned areas where people actually live in an inhuman and unhealthy environment, among which there is Imbaba EL Matar as a live example. Crédit Agricole took this area as a start and worked on this project on three parallel development paths that was started by end of 2012 to 2015:

Health

Crédit Agricole has worked on upgrading of community clinics and equipping it with the latest equipment to offer a decent health service to the people in need living there. The clinics completed with the latest instruments and equipment. It also established an ophthalmic clinic, a dental clinic, and two medical convoys that serve more than 400 patients for free. In addition to an eye operation room that served around 1000 patients.

Education

A local school in the area had a complete renovation where their classrooms upgraded to offer a healthy and clean atmosphere for the students. Crédit Agricole has also funded literacy classes for the adults in the same area:
  • Moustaf Kamel school was completely renovated with 2 big buildings including class renovations and washrooms
  • 25 literacy classes that provided primary education to 375 adult students per year  and were eligible to be transferred to preparatory stage 

Environment

with the aim to rebuild the area with a more humane atmosphere to its people, Crédit Agricole worked on cleaning up of garbage and planting of trees for a clean air, which resulted  in the removal of 1,500 tons of garbage from the slums.
